含黏弹性阻尼的架桥机制动系统非线性动力学特性分析  

Analysis of nonlinear dynamic characteristics of braking system for bridge erection machine with viscoelastic damping

摘  要:为了准确揭示架桥机制动系统的非线性动力学行为,建立了含黏弹性阻尼的非恒定摩擦系数的制动系统动力学模型,使用Caputo分数阶微分模型表征制动系统的黏弹性阻尼特性,推导得到该模型黏弹性阻尼的等效阻尼系数和等效刚度系数.基于Lyapunov稳定性理论,得到了系统定常解的稳定条件,并建立了系统周期运动的存在条件.通过数值计算得到系统的分岔图、相图与Poincaré映射,探究了制动力与黏弹性阻尼对系统非线性动力学行为的影响.结果表明:架桥机在现场运梁过程中,制动系统会出现复杂的非线性动力学现象,改变制动力与黏弹性阻尼系数,可以同时改变制动系统的振幅、刚度特性、阻尼效应、产生周期运动的范围与分岔特性,从而对系统的工作稳定性和工作寿命产生复杂的影响.To reveal the nonlinear dynamic behaviors of the braking system for bridge erection machines,the dynamic model of braking system with non-constant friction coefficient and viscoelastic damping was established.The viscoelastic damping was characterized by the Caputo fractional differential model,and the equivalent damping coefficient and equivalent stiffness coefficient of the viscoelastic damping were deduced.Based on the Lyapunov stability theory,the stability conditions of the steady-state solution were obtained,and the existence conditions for the periodic motion of system were established.The bifurcation diagram,phase diagram and Poincaré diagram of the system were obtained by numerical solutions.The effects of viscoelastic damping and braking force on the nonlinear dynamics properties of system were discussed.The results show that there are complex nonlinear dynamic behaviors in the bridge girder erection machine.The vibration amplitude,stiffness characteristics,damping effects,range of generated periodic motion and bifurcation characteristics of the braking system can be simultaneously affected by changing the braking force and viscoelastic damping parameters,which has complex influence on the working stability and working life of system.
